Philippe Wittenbergh wrote: > On Oct 4, 2007, at 2:02 PM, Erin Spangler wrote: > > > I'm seeing some expected behavior in Firefox and (gasp!) IE is > > displaying the page correctly. I've validated my page. As the code is > > written, I would expect the first two (vertical #3 and #4) images to > > float to the right and the third (horizontal #5) image would wrap > > around > > and end up under the larger main image. Browsercam shows IE and opera > > displaying it as expected and Firefox and Netscape are somehow > > bringing > > the third image up and over the top of the first two??? ... > > > > Relevant HTML: (http://www.bluegenefrenchies.com/french-bulldog- > > girls.html) > > The large image on the left (sweetpea-metal2.jpg) in a <p> with class > floatleft is pushing down the two images in the p with class > floatright. Correct behaviour. Then the 3rd image (sweetpea- > metal5.jpg) moves up and to the right of the image #2, that sounds > correct as well. > iCab, WebKit and Safari all show the same thing. > > Philippe > --- > Philippe Wittenbergh > <http://emps.l-c-n.com>
Hi Philippe I would disagree with you on your last point since the 3rd`image is layered over a float and I believe that should only happen if the 3rd image had a negative bottom margin. Having done a test [1], I would believe that Opera shows the correct behavior and it is the ambiguous nature of the markup that leads to the wrong behavior as seen in FF, iCab, WebKit and Safari (I can only check in FF). IE as 'usual' is just showing it's bugs with hasLayout and floats. Erin, you will find three possible solutions in the source. All changes in style are inline.
